Output 3a09ef7d80edf82d28867723a5e26a13cad83e844fbfb23404419b46a125d650:2

value
4223017619
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3b95d7d14cb4dfedf86d32bdec080ac9a97f6d43675ea1f05652a2a0e32e609f
address
tb1p8w2a052vkn07m7rdx277czq2ex5h7m2rva02ruzk2232pcewvz0skwnpt7
transaction
3a09ef7d80edf82d28867723a5e26a13cad83e844fbfb23404419b46a125d650
confirmations
68997
spent
true